What specific de-shedding or coat treatments do you recommend for double-coated breeds common in Grass Valley's variable climate, like Huskies or Australian Shepherds?

Given our cold winters and warm summers, managing an undercoat is crucial. Local pet spas typically offer high-velocity blow-out services specifically designed to remove the loose undercoat without damaging the topcoat. This is especially beneficial during seasonal shedding periods in spring and fall, helping to regulate your pet's body temperature and prevent matting from dust and field debris.

Do any Grass Valley groomers offer specialized paw care for pets that hike on the area's rocky trails and volcanic soil?

Absolutely. Several groomers offer paw-focused services including trimming the fur between pads, nail grinding for a smoother finish, and applying protective paw wax balms. This helps prevent the accumulation of cheatgrass foxtails and provides a protective barrier against the abrasive pumice and rough terrain found on local trails like those in the surrounding Ochoco National Forest.

How do grooming schedules differ for indoor/outdoor pets in Grass Valley compared to purely indoor pets?

Pets that spend significant time outdoors on properties in Grass Valley typically require more frequent grooming, approximately every 4-6 weeks. This helps manage tangles from burrs, remove dirt and pollen from pastures, and check for ticks or other hitchhikers. Indoor pets may be able to extend their schedule to 8-12 weeks, but this can vary based on breed and coat type.
